Figure 6From: Occludin and collagen IV degradation mediated by the T9SS effector SspA contributes to blood–brain barrier damage in ducks during Riemerella anatipestifer infectionSspA affects the expression of TJPs, BM, and CAMs in bEnd.3 cells. A qPCR analysis of mRNA expression. mRNA expression was measured by qPCR, and relative mRNA expression was calculated using the 2−ΔΔCt method. Compared with those in cells infected with the wild-type strain Yb2, the mRNA levels of claudin-5, SELE, and VCAM-1 were significantly lower and the level of JAM-2 was significantly greater in cells infected with the SspA deletion mutant strain Yb2ΔsspA. B Western blot analysis of protein expression in Yb2‐infected cells at different time points. C Comparative analysis of protein levels in Yb2-, Yb2ΔsspA- and cYb2ΔsspA‐infected bEnd.3 cells. The expression of proteins was analysed using the Quantity One program. Mouse β-actin was used as a normalization control in both experiments. The data are presented as the means ± standard deviations of three independent experiments conducted in triplicate. Statistical significance was assessed using one-way analysis of variance (ANOVA).
